Services Offered
- Group Dance Classes: Offering a certified curriculum in various Latin dance styles including Salsa, Bachata, Salsa On2, Cha Cha, and specialty classes like Kizomba and Cumbia. These classes are structured to accommodate students at "ANY Skill Level," from complete beginner to advanced.
- Private Dance Lessons: Tailored one-on-one instruction with experienced instructors like Jorge, designed to provide personalized attention, address specific challenges, and rapidly improve dance skills. These lessons are highly beneficial for gaining confidence and targeted improvement.
- Bi-weekly Social Dances: The studio hosts regular social dance events, providing a fantastic opportunity for students to practice their moves in a real-world setting, dance with classmates, and interact with experienced dancers who are "willing to dance with the newbies."
- Wedding Dances: Latin Rhythms can create and customize a first dance for weddings, ensuring a memorable and captivating routine for the special day.
- Corporate Events: The studio offers services for corporate wellness classes or heritage celebrations, providing a unique and engaging activity for businesses.
- Quinces & Sweet 16 Choreography: Special dance choreography services are available for Quinceañeras and Sweet 16 celebrations, adding a special touch to these important milestones.
- Latin Rhythms Dance Company: Founded in January 2000, the studio has a dedicated dance company focused on creating passionate and artistic dance pieces for performances.
- Flexible Schedule: Classes are designed to work with various schedules, with options available Monday-Friday evenings and Saturday mornings.

Latin Rhythms Academy of Dance & Performance Reviews
Environment is nice, and the instructors seem passionate. While the class I'm enrolled in is educational, the instructor appears to be used to teaching those with some background or familiarity, whereas beginners or those with special needs requiring more effort can feel singled out for making mistakes. It would be nice if future classes could be transitioned into 1:1 lessons, or beginners level classes were offered (bachata basic 1 spends more work on technical, which is fun and helpful, but still feels more advanced than advertised).
Jan 19, 2025 · Matt CastonThis is so. much more than a place to learn latin dance--it is a strong community of people who love to learn dance and love to help others learn. The teachers are professional and fun. The studio hosts bi-weekly social dances that give us all a chance to practice with each other as well as with experienced dancers who are also willing to dance with the newbies, like me. I recently took a private lesson with Jorge, one of the instructors, to get a "boost" in my salsa dance skills and it was extremely helpful! Jorge really gave me more confidence and the encouragement I needed at a point when I was struggling a bit in class. Between the support of my classmates and this one-on-one focus with Jorge, I am even more committed to continuing my latin dance journey. I highly recommend you check out this studio, lead by the Maricza, the CEO and Artistic Director, for 25 years. I am honored to have Maricza as my salsa teacher!
Mar 09, 2025 · Tanya RhoneMaricza is one of the best salsa dancers I’ve ever met—and it translates so well into her teaching skills. She makes class fun and I’d highly recommend this studio to anyone looking to start dancing. My husband and I joined as beginners and love it! It’s 1000000% worth trying out!!
Jan 04, 2025 · G ZAwesome place to learn Salsa and Bachata! I love the set curriculum they have... Rafael and Maricza are incredible teachers!
Jan 29, 2025 · Avi StrickerI, unfortunately, did not have a good experience. My friend and sister and I accidentally signed up for the wrong level class. We realized this when we figured out when had to check in, since there’s no directive for new dancers. We had signed up for the highest level class. And instead of the being a understanding, the people, Jane and a man, running the front desk kept telling us that it was the highest level and there was no soultion. We asked to get our money back and they did accommodate us in that aspect.I understand the mistake is on us, but Jane had quite the demeaning attitude. As new dancers, they did not make the environment welcoming in the slightest. We will not be returning.
